key Findings from the IBM survey
The IBM study, conducted in August 2025, focused on fan preferences and expectations regarding digital content and experiences. Key findings include a strong desire for more personalized content, a willingness to engage with AI-powered features, and a demand for real-time updates and insights.
| feature | Percentage of Fans Valuing Feature |
|---|---|
| Personalized Content Recommendations | 78% |
| Real-Time Game Statistics | 65% |
| AI-Powered Fantasy Sports Tools | 52% |
| Interactive Game Experiences | 48% |

Personalization and real-Time Engagement
Personalization is a key driver of fan engagement.Fans want content tailored to their individual preferences, including team allegiances, favorite players, and preferred viewing habits. AI algorithms can analyze vast amounts of data to deliver this level of personalization effectively.
Real-time features, such as live statistics, interactive polls, and augmented reality experiences, are also gaining popularity. These features enhance the excitement of live events and provide fans with a more immersive experience. The ability to react and engage in the moment is crucial for capturing and retaining fan attention [[2]].

Evergreen Context: The Evolution of Sports Technology
The use of technology in sports is not new. From instant replay to advanced statistical analysis,technology has always played a role in enhancing the game. though, the advent of AI represents a paradigm shift, enabling a level of personalization and real-time engagement that was previously unimaginable. This trend is part of a broader movement towards data-driven decision-making and fan-centric experiences across all industries.
